What Counts as a Commercial Vehicle?
Virtually any vehicle can be a commercial vehicle if it is owned by a company and used by one of that company's employees.

Responsibility and liability in a commercial vehicle or truck accident generally falls to the company if employees are acting on behalf of the company. However, certain factors such as negligence can put the employee at fault in addition to or in place of a company. If a commercial vehicle or truck is involved, then, both the employee (driver/operator) and the company may be liable for damages.
